confess! where did you get this impression? :) people keep saying that lately, and i'm trying to hunt it down.

nope, no US made BK1 for a year or two but probably not three. so much more in between it's not funny....

same for the BK6. not coming soon. nope.

there WERE tentative plans for a taiwan release, but that was nixed early, and announced. a lot. i think it's in the FAQ too :)
